Completely Remove Mystartsearch.com Redirect Virus

Mystartsearch.com is a nasty redirect infection which attacks PC users’ browsers, once being infected, it will modify settings on the targeted browser to change its homepage to Mystartsearch.com redirect site. It usually attaches itself to SPAM emails, attachments, online chats, instant messages, pop-up ads, suspicious links, unknown websites, peer to peer programs and other unprotected networks. Mystartsearch.com takes advantage of convincing interface and user’s carelessness to trick users into utilizing its search service, the time innocent users use it to search for information, they will be redirected to unrelated results.

Such kind of browser virus focuses on controlling browser search and displaying advertisements via taking users to some specific sites. Not only popping up advertisements on the web pages that users are browsing, this redirect virus will also display a number of advertisements on the computer screen as well as some third-party programs such as game software and media player, in order to attract users to click on them and visit the specified websites. In most cases, those shopping websites may be phishing websites for collecting user’s privacy information and then help cyber criminals to steal their money. Many innocent users are attracted by commodity sales promotion, activity coupons, discounts on goods, bargains, etc. So, in some cases, those users would click on the pop-up ads and go for a visit.

Since the redirect virus enters the PC and make modifications on the browser settings, it may invite more and more cyber threats to the compromised machine.
